If you have any questions about 4 layer PCB manufacturing process or 4 layer PCB cost, welcome to contact us via <strong>sales@bestpcbs.com<\/strong>.<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><a href=\"https:\/\/www.bestpcbs.com\/blog\/wp-content\/uploads\/2025\/04\/4_Layer_PCB_Manufacturer_1-1.jpg\"><img loading=\"lazy\" decoding=\"async\" width=\"800\" height=\"350\" src=\"https:\/\/www.bestpcbs.com\/blog\/wp-content\/uploads\/2025\/04\/4_Layer_PCB_Manufacturer_1-1.jpg\" alt=\"4 Layer PCB Manufacturer, 4 Layer PCB Manufacturer India\" class=\"wp-image-7326\" srcset=\"https:\/\/www.bestpcbs.com\/blog\/wp-content\/uploads\/2025\/04\/4_Layer_PCB_Manufacturer_1-1.jpg 800w, https:\/\/www.bestpcbs.com\/blog\/wp-content\/uploads\/2025\/04\/4_Layer_PCB_Manufacturer_1-1-300x131.jpg 300w, https:\/\/www.bestpcbs.com\/blog\/wp-content\/uploads\/2025\/04\/4_Layer_PCB_Manufacturer_1-1-768x336.jpg 768w\" sizes=\"auto, (max-width: 800px) 100vw, 800px\" \/><\/a><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"What_is_a_4_Layer_PCB\"><\/span>What is a 4 Layer PCB?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<p>A 4 layer PCB is a printed circuit board with four layers of copper traces stacked together. It includes two outer layers and two internal layers. These internal layers are used for power and ground planes or routing signals.<\/p>\n\n\n\n<p>Compared to a 2-layer board, this type allows for more routing space and better EMI control. That\u2019s why it&#8217;s preferred in applications like embedded systems, communication devices, and consumer electronics.<\/p>\n\n\n\n<p>Thanks to the additional layers, engineers get more room for complex circuits without increasing the board size. This makes it an excellent choice for compact and high-performance designs.<\/p>\n\n\n\n<figure class=\"wp-block-image size-full\"><a href=\"https:\/\/www.bestpcbs.com\/blog\/wp-content\/uploads\/2025\/04\/4_Layer_PCB_Manufacturer_2-1.jpg\"><img loading=\"lazy\" decoding=\"async\" width=\"600\" height=\"351\" src=\"https:\/\/www.bestpcbs.com\/blog\/wp-content\/uploads\/2025\/04\/4_Layer_PCB_Manufacturer_2-1.jpg\" alt=\"4 Layer PCB Manufacturer \" class=\"wp-image-7327\" srcset=\"https:\/\/www.bestpcbs.com\/blog\/wp-content\/uploads\/2025\/04\/4_Layer_PCB_Manufacturer_2-1.jpg 600w, https:\/\/www.bestpcbs.com\/blog\/wp-content\/uploads\/2025\/04\/4_Layer_PCB_Manufacturer_2-1-300x176.jpg 300w\" sizes=\"auto, (max-width: 600px) 100vw, 600px\" \/><\/a><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"What_is_the_Best_Stackup_for_4-Layer_PCB\"><\/span>What is the Best Stackup for 4-Layer PCB?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<p>Stackup matters a lot in any multilayer PCB. For 4 layer boards, the best stackup usually balances signal integrity, EMI control, and manufacturability. <br>The standard 4-layer PCB stackup looks like this: <str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Top Layer \u2013 Inner Layer 1 \u2013 Inner Layer 2 \u2013 Bottom Layer.<\/mark><\/strong> Here\u2019s a common configuration: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Top Layer (Signal)<\/li>\n\n\n\n<li>Inner Layer 1 (Ground)<\/li>\n\n\n\n<li>Inner Layer 2 (Power)<\/li>\n\n\n\n<li>Bottom Layer (Signal)<\/li>\n<\/ul>\n\n\n\n<p>This arrangement keeps the signal layers next to the planes, which helps reduce noise and crosstalk. In some cases, designers may opt for different configurations based on signal speed or isolation needs. However, grounding between signal layers is one of the most effective ways to ensure signal stability.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"How_Thick_is_a_4-Layer_PCB_Core\"><\/span>How Thick is a 4-Layer PCB Core?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<p>PCB thickness is an essential spec. In a 4-layer board, the thickness can vary depending on the prepreg and core materials used.<\/p>\n\n\n\n<p>A typical 4-layer PCB has a thickness of 1.6mm. This includes the core and prepreg materials between layers. For instance: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Core thickness: <\/mark><\/strong>around 0.8mm<\/li>\n\n\n\n<li><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Prepreg layers: <\/mark><\/strong>0.2mm each<\/li>\n\n\n\n<li><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Copper foil: <\/mark><\/strong>35\u00b5m or thicker depending on current requirements<\/li>\n<\/ul>\n\n\n\n<p>If your design needs specific mechanical properties, you can go thicker or thinner. Many 4 layer PCB manufacturers offer customization for thickness. So, whether you&#8217;re working with handheld devices or industrial-grade equipment, there&#8217;s a solution that fits.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"4_Layer_PCB_Manufacturing_Process\"><\/span>4 Layer PCB Manufacturing Process<span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<p>The process of making a 4-layer board is more complex than single or double-layer boards. But it allows for higher performance. Here\u2019s a quick walk-through:<\/p>\n\n\n\n<p>Step-by-Step Overview:<\/p>\n\n\n\n<p><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Inner Layer Imaging and Etching<\/mark><\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>The manufacturer starts with laminates. Patterns are transferred to the inner layers using a photoresist. Then, copper is etched away to form the desired traces.<\/li>\n<\/ul>\n\n\n\n<p><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Layer Lamination<\/mark><\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>The etched inner layers are stacked with prepreg material and outer copper foils. This sandwich is then laminated under high heat and pressure.<\/li>\n<\/ul>\n\n\n\n<p><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Drilling<\/mark><\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Holes are drilled to connect the layers, including vias that link top to bottom.<\/li>\n<\/ul>\n\n\n\n<p><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Plating<\/mark><\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>The drilled holes are electroplated with copper to ensure conductivity across layers.<\/li>\n<\/ul>\n\n\n\n<p><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Outer Layer Imaging and Etching<\/mark><\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Similar to the inner layer, patterns are added to the outer surfaces and etched.<\/li>\n<\/ul>\n\n\n\n<p><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Solder Mask and Surface Finish<\/mark><\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>A protective solder mask is applied. Then, finishes like HASL, ENIG, or OSP are added to the pads for better solderability.<\/li>\n<\/ul>\n\n\n\n<p><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Silkscreen Printing and Testing<\/mark><\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Component labels are printed. Finally, every board goes through electrical testing to ensure performance.<\/li>\n<\/ul>\n\n\n\n<p>This process ensures the board meets all functional and quality standards. A professional 4 layer PCB manufacturer maintains tight control during each step to avoid issues later.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"How_Much_Does_a_4_Layer_PCB_Manufacturer_Charge_vs_6_Layer\"><\/span>How Much Does a 4 Layer PCB Manufacturer Charge vs 6 Layer?<span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<p>Pricing always plays a major role. The cost of a 4-layer board depends on materials, size, and volume. On average, a 4-layer PCB may cost 25%\u201350% less than a 6-layer PCB of the same dimensions. Here&#8217;s why: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Material use: <\/mark><\/strong>Fewer layers mean less copper and prepreg.<\/li>\n<\/ul>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Processing time: <\/mark><\/strong>Less time required for pressing and drilling.<\/li>\n<\/ul>\n\n\n\n<ul class=\"wp-block-list\">\n<li><strong><mark style=\"background-color:rgba(0, 0, 0, 0)\" class=\"has-inline-color has-vivid-cyan-blue-color\">Testing cost: <\/mark><\/strong>6-layer boards need more in-depth electrical testing.<\/li>\n<\/ul>\n\n\n\n<p>For basic 4-layer boards, pricing can start at $50\u2013$100 per square meter for large batches. Complex designs or special materials may push it higher. That said, when you&#8217;re scaling production, the per-unit cost drops quickly.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\"><span class=\"ez-toc-section\" id=\"4_Layer_PCB_Manufacturer_India\"><\/span>4 Layer PCB Manufacturer India<span class=\"ez-toc-section-end\"><\/span><\/h2>\n\n\n\n<p>Who is <a href=\"https:\/\/www.bestpcbs.com\/blog\/2025\/04\/4-layer-pcb-manufacturer-4-layer-pcb-manufacturer-india\/\">4 Layer PCB Manufacturer India<\/a>?
